What Experts Suggest


In workshops I attended in 2025, therapists often recommend slow hand movements and steady breathing to activate the parasympathetic “rest-and-digest” response—your body reads the situation as safe. In my notes:


Priya Menon, PhD (UK): Fewer choices reduce overload and help focus.


Kenji Sato, EdD (Japan): Calls this “structured idle time”—rest with shape and purpose.


Amina Clarke, MSc OT (12 years in schools): Finds the approach practical and easy to teach.


(These are practitioner viewpoints, not medical advice.)

FAQs


How should I proceed if I only have five minutes? What are my options?


Start with a color at one corner, then stop on the bell because stopping in time is an effective way to train your brain.


Markers okay?


Sure. Use thicker paper or a backing sheet to tame bleed-through. Shared sets? Pencils are simpler.


Can young children use a set?


Employ light outlines and larger shapes to achieve early triumphs with longer focus.
